I have a Swing Nyos RS from 2018 with only 150 hours. I'm really happy with this glider.
On launch this winter I was contacted by a friendly pilot that also had a Swing Nyos RS glider.
I was informed that he had seen multiple Nyos gliders that had issues with the fabric / cloth on top of the glider have "wear and tear" against the Nitinol rods. I checked my glider and correctly, I found several holes that matched what he had seen. Ripped cloth along the rods, and "stretched sewing" that seems to be on the way to become a problem after a while.

It seems to me like the Nitinol rods are too sharp / thin against the cloth. It then tears up the sewing and creates a hole after a while along the rods.
My glider does not have many hours and not much ground handling and I know that this part of the glider is seldom in contact with the ground.
I guess there are a lot of Nyos pilots in this German group.
Has anyone else seen this problem with Nyos RS gliders? Or, maybe with other brands also (I'm not sure if the is general problem). If so, what has been done to fix this and has there been any contact with Swing to raise this issue?
I'm in contact with my local dealer, and so far I get good help there. But what happens further towards Swing I don't know yet.
